Not enough memory to complete operation in Power BI.

Hello,

 

I have a report that is fairly small (36mb), but I am running into an issue with some of the data not being able to load in because of a memory issue? I have made much larger reports with this never happening before. I am wondering if there are easy fixes to this. I can't do DirectQuery because of one of my tables being large. Any ideas would be appriciated.

Hi @Brady-Linnebur 

 

I guess, it says about RAM memory that could be happened because of bad data model or calculation. As there is no details provided I would recommend to use DAX Studio to find bottlenecks
